Exceptions to our list of puppy price in India

We want our readers to note kindly; this list does not account for exceptions. Our list of 100 dog breed prices in India gives you averages. There are Great Danes in India that can cost you over ₹1,00,000. We consider this as an exception and not as a norm.

There are no Indian dog breeders for exotic dogs, such as the Wolf dog or the Japanese Akita. You will need to shell out a heft price to import these into India.

The cost of a dog is not merely the cost of the puppy. One needs to take into account several factors, such as.

Puppy cost

We divided the puppy price into two categories.

  • Pet Quality: 99% of dog owners need just pet quality dogs. These are dogs that some minor, unnoticeable fault that makes them less-fit (not unfit) show ring. For instance, an undershot jaw is a fault in dog shows.
  • Show Quality: These are expensive because they are show worthy with no faults. 
  • Kindly note, statistically only 1 or 2 dogs out of 50 are show worthy. Dogs from the same litter (same parent) can be show and pet quality.

Total annual cost

German Shepherd father and son

Annual cost is your recurring yearly cost. We have accounted for the most common recurring expenses, such as food, vet, and health.

This price does NOT include the initial puppy cost.

  • Food expenses: The cost of dog food will be your number one recurring cost. Food expenses are directly proportional to the size of the dog. The larger the dog, the more it needs to eat.
  • Vet expenses85% of the 100 dog breed list is non-native dogs. Non-native dogs require additional care than native dogs. Our dog prices list accounts for this factor as well.
  • Health: Health is another vital factor that one needs to take into account. Pugs, while they are small, are susceptible to several health issues.
  • Adaptability to India: Indian weather is generally hot and humid. Since this is a guideline, our list does not account for exceptions, such as snowy regions in North India. Hence, our list considers Himalayan Shepherd, a native dog, to be less adapted to the general Indian conditions.
  • Availability of the dogs breed in India: Our list of 100 dog breeds with prices in India also accounts for the availability of the dogs. Today in India, we see exotic dogs from every corner of the planet. Some like the Indian Spitz has indeed become a native dog. The price of a dog depends on its availability as well.
  • Special needs: Some dogs require specialized care. Husky is becoming very popular in India. Husky is from one of the coldest places on our planet, Siberia. Owning a Husky in Chennai’s hot and humid conditions will require specialized care, such as full-time air conditioning.

How to choose the right dog breeder?

Wide eyed puppy

Please follow these steps

  • A good breeder cares for his dog more than money. Speaking to the breeder will make their motives clear.
  • A good Rottweiler breeder will never sell his pups to a first-time dog owner.
  • A good breeder will guide you and will be open about their dogs. 
  • A good breeder will ask you more questions about your home, family, and experience with dogs than you ask of them.
  • A bad breeder will negotiate, drop prices, and will be reluctant to take you to the pup’s parents.

Common mistakes people make while buying a dog in India 

Puppy scratching
  • Being impressed by the dog’s looks and picking up an incompatible dog. A German Shepherd dog looks impressive, and it is an excellent guard dog. However, did you know that they are also the German shedder, a nickname because of constant shedding?
  • People walk into a pet shop and walk out with a puppy after paying a premium. Never buy without learning about a breed of dog. Never buy from a pet store which cannot tell you about the dog’s breeder. Did you know Beagle is a scent hound bred for hunting?
  • Never buy a dog online, never agree to pay money to a promises to ship your puppy.
  • Never pay a premium because the dog has a KCI certificate. We have come across many instances of fake KCI certificates.

Common tricks to fool dog buyers 

Golden Retriever puppies
  • Using a Kennel Club of India (KCI) certificate that belongs to a different dog. This fraud is one of the most common. Dealers buy KCI certificates from dog breeders and use them on pups from a different litter to increase their market value.
  • Dealers put up fake ads about exotic dogs online. They then ask you to pay for flight shipping charges for the pup. Once you pay, they disappear.
  • Dealers try to fool you with crosses and poor quality pups. Assessing the quality of a puppy requires experience. All puppies are cute, don’t fall into the cuteness trap.  

Choosing the right dog breed for you

Happy Indian Spitz

Remember, buying a dog is a long time commitment. Bigger, aggressive, and impressive dogs mean higher costs. Your giant English Mastiff will look impressive at the same time will put a hole in your pocket. Choose the dog wisely; don’t be impressed by a dog because of its looks.

The easiest way to determine the right dog for you is to ask your family members to list down what they expect from the dog. Once you have the purpose, you can then choose dogs that fulfill that purpose.

Native dog versus non-native dogs

Rajapalayam puppy playing with mom

Indian dog breeds have several advantages over non-native dogs. They are very healthy, low maintenance, and thrive in our homes. In our opinion, all dogs are great. Every breed fulfills a specific purpose. 

There are many versatile native Indian dogs. Take Rajapalayam dog; they excel in many areas and, at the same time, will cost you half the amount of owning a German Shepherd (GSD).

Collar and Leash

A collar and a leash is a must for a puppy. Puppies generally outgrow their first collar. However, a collar is a must for a dog and a puppy without which you won’t be able to train the puppy.

Ensure that you get a good quality collar that will be comfortable for the puppy. Getting a leash helps you to train your puppy to walk, learn good manners, and be acceptable around people.

Bedding

Buy a good quality bedding that is soft and ventilated. We don’t recommend allowing your dog on your bed. Dogs need to learn their place in the human pack. In the wild pack leaders, take the best stop, in this case, you in your mattress.

Treats

Treats are an excellent way to train your dogs. We recommend positive reinforcement training for your puppy. Tasty and nutritious treats make your training sessions easy. If your puppy loses interest in the treat, then your training sessions will be unproductive.

Toys

Puppies need teething toys. These toys are a must if you want to save your furniture, shoes, and clothes from your cloth line.

Bowls for food and water

Containers for food and water are necessary items. Puppies are sloppy eaters. Choose bowls that are slip and spill-free to protect your flooring.

Dog Food container

You will need a good quality sealed container for storing dog food. Ensure you get an airtight container.
